I had lowered it using the full Roush kit. Lowers it about 1" or so and makes it handle like it is on rails. This kit also provides a great ride. I do not know how Roush does it but he has a way of making his cars handle great while still maintaining a near factory ride. Also it is very easy to install. I had installed mine while on jack stands in garage in about 4 hours.
